On Mon, Jan 17, 2005 at 04:44:50PM +0100, Laurent Marzullo wrote: > > > > > > // res = PQexec( conn , "FETCH 1 FROM MY_CURSOR" ); > > > > The above should work if you uncomment it and comment out or remove > > the other two attempts to execute FETCH. > > On my machine (2.6.7-gentoo-r9) and postgreSQL (postmaster --version) : > 7.4.6 > > the command above gave: > FETCH failed: ERROR: no value found for parameter 1 The problem appears to be in the 7.4.6 backend. I did some tests with 8.0.0rc5 and 7.4.6 and got the following results: good 8.0.0rc5 backend, 8.0.0rc5 client good 8.0.0rc5 backend, 7.4.6 client bad 7.4.6 backend, 8.0.0rc5 client bad 7.4.6 backend, 7.4.6 client If I set log_error_verbosity to "verbose" then the 7.4.6 server logs the following: ERROR: 42704: no value found for parameter 1 LOCATION: ExecEvalParam, execQual.c:518 I think the following message to pgsql-commiters announces the fix that was applied to the development branch, which will soon be released as 8.0.0: http://archives.postgresql.org/pgsql-committers/2004-08/msg00028.php -- Michael Fuhr http://www.fuhr.org/~mfuhr/
